Scott Bond is a
resident DJ and co-promoter of Sheffield's seminal Gatecrasher club, and
is partly responsible for the huge shift in the scene towards club
Trance.
The style he plays out is heavily influenced by the Euro House of people
like Paul van Dyk, DJ Taucher and Judge Jules, with plenty of emotional
strings and huge breakdowns. It is this style that has led him to become
such a favourite with the notorious Gatecrasher kids.
Scott also produces and remixes under the name of Q:Dos, and he has had
several successes to date including the classic "I'm Not Going Home",
which went on to be remixed by artists including Judge Jules.
Scott remains a firm favourite at his Gatecrasher residency alongside Matt
Hardwick, and this has seen him receive plenty of guest booking at clubs
such as Slinky in Bournemouth and many of the Serious parties.
